Eden Gardens – A Complete Guide to India’s Iconic Cricket Stadium

The Eden Gardens Stadium is one of the world’s oldest and most famous cricket stadiums and is also the second-largest cricket stadium in the world. Situated on B.B. Ganguly Street, Kolkata refers to the city, and it is often known as the “Mecca of Indian cricket fanatics.”

Eden Gardens Stadium is a record of being filled to capacity, and the crowd’s energetic presence, in combination with the stadium and the great history, along with the extraordinary matches in the venue, has made Eden Gardens very popular all over the world.

History of Eden Gardens

Around the year 1864, a cricket field was established in the lovely Garden of Eden. It is said to be one of the oldest cricket grounds in the world. The Garden of Eden has been very significant for international cricket for many years.

The ground had many historical moments. Here they played test matches, one-day internationals and T20 games. The World Cup and many other tournaments were held here. With time, the Garden of Eden has seen many changes. Renovation work has changed the look and the facilities provided. But nothing could decrease its historical essence.

Seating Capacity and Stadium Design

The Eden Gardens stadium has a seating capacity of nearly sixty-six thousand people. It once even had a larger capacity. It was once amongst the world’s largest cricket stadiums. The design of the stadium provides a good view of the game to the fans. Even those sitting at the highest distance can watch all the action. The stadium is refurbished with new seats, superior stands and other facilities before a major tournament.

Pitch Report and Playing Conditions

The pitches at Eden Gardens were proven to be balanced in nature. It benefited both batsmen and bowlers. At the beginning of any game, the fast bowlers enjoyed the swing. As the game progressed, the spinners received help from the surfaces of the pitch.

Teams playing a limited-over game often managed to score a considerable run. The ground's size helped batsmen play big shots. The climate of Kolkata is quite humid. It affected the players during longer matches.
